Impact Cratering:The process by which a crater is formed on the surface of a planetary body due to the high-speed collision of a meteoroid, asteroid, or comet.
Geological Activity: The internal and external processes that shape the surface and interior of a planet, such as volcanism, tectonism, and erosion.
Planetary Formation:The process by which planets and other celestial bodies in the solar system were formed from the primordial solar nebula billions of years ago.
